If the main executable is linked without pthread dlopen()s a shared library
linked with pthread, it causes a memory corruption in the dynamic loader. When
a symbol resolution fails afterwards, you get a segfault rather than a message
on stderr (and clean _exit()).

Explanation:

When the main executable is linked without pthread and it dlopen()s s shared
library linked with pthread, pthread initialization
(__pthread_initialize_minimal_internal) happens during loading, with a dynamic
loader error handler (_dl_catch_error) on the stack.

__pthread_initialize_minimal_internal switches the location of the error
handling jmp_buf (returned by the function at _dl_error_catch_tsd) from the
non-thread-aware one (_dl_initial_error_catch_tsd) to the thread-aware one
(__libc_dl_error_tsd). It also copies the location of the current error
handling buffer, if any, to the thread-specific version. As _dl_catch_error is
on the stack at this point, we store the address of that error handling jmp_buf
into the thread-specific location.

After __pthread_initialize_minimal_internal returns, control eventually reaches
back to _dl_catch_error, which is supposed to restore the previous handler
(which should be NULL). But it restores the previous handler into the wrong
location -- it restores it where it saved it from (the global,
not-thread-specific, location, as returned by _dl_initial_error_catch_tsd), and
we're using the thread-specific location now.

So the thread-specific location now contains garbage. Next time we try to
signal an error from a dl* function, we try to longjmp to that garbage, and we
segfault.

Steps to reproduce (also see attached files):

- create a shared library that has an unresolved symbol and links with pthread
- from a main executable that links without pthread, dlopen the shared library
with RTLD_LAZY
- force the unresolved symbol from the shared library to be resolved.

Attached: a .zip with three files:

b.c: shared library
main.c: main program
mk: script to build them

Tested on 2.12 and 2.17.1.

--- Comment #2 from Rich Felker <bugdal at aerifal dot cx> ---
My understanding is that this usage is explicitly unsupported. However, if
that's the case, it should fail cleanly (with the error message in dlerror)
rather than crashing or exiting the program so I believe this bug report is
valid.

--- Comment #3 from Carlos O'Donell <carlos at redhat dot com> ---
(In reply to Rich Felker from comment #2)
> My understanding is that this usage is explicitly unsupported. However, if
> that's the case, it should fail cleanly (with the error message in dlerror)
> rather than crashing or exiting the program so I believe this bug report is
> valid.

My understanding was, and we have tests in the testsuite to test this, that
dlopening libpthread is allowed. Why would we disallow this? I think this is
just a case where we have missed fixing things up for the transition from
unthreaded to threaded.

Notes:
- See nptl/tst-unload.c.

--

--- Comment #4 from Florian Weimer <fweimer at redhat dot com> ---
(In reply to Carlos O'Donell from comment #3)
> (In reply to Rich Felker from comment #2)
> > My understanding is that this usage is explicitly unsupported. However, if
> > that's the case, it should fail cleanly (with the error message in dlerror)
> > rather than crashing or exiting the program so I believe this bug report is
> > valid.
> 
> My understanding was, and we have tests in the testsuite to test this, that
> dlopening libpthread is allowed. Why would we disallow this?

The pthread_mutex_init stub in libc.so.6 does nothing, so the mutex will
contain garbage.  This works fine as long as only the stubbed version of
pthread_mutex_lock is used (which also does nothing).  But the process will
crash once the stubs are replaced with the real thing because libpthread.so.0
has been loaded into the process.
